Hezbollah again targets IOF near settlements in more operations

Lebanon’s Hezbollah again responds to continued Israeli aggression on Lebanon, targeting an Israeli outpost near the "Yiftah" settlement.

The Lebanese Resistance in Lebanon,  Hezbollah, announced in a statement on Sunday that the Resistance’s fighters attacked the barracks of the "Hanita" settlement, striking two tanks and a troop transport vehicle and resulting in a number of Israeli soldiers being killed and wounded.

The operation came in response to the Israeli aggression on a team of journalists on Friday in southern Lebanon, which led to the martyrdom of Lebanese Reuters reporter Issam Abdallah and the wounding of a number of his colleagues, the statement said, adding that it also comes in response to the Israeli shelling on a civilian home in Shebaa, which resulted in the martyrdom of two elderly Lebanese civilians: Khalil Ali Hashem and Rabab al-Aaqoum.

In another statement Hezbollah released, it said its freedom fighters attacked five Israeli border sites: Jal al-Alam, Birket Risha, Ramiya, al-Manara, and al-Abbad, using appropriate and direct weapons.

Moreover, Hezbollah later revealed in yet another statement that the fighters of the Islamic Resistance targeted the zionist cameras and technical equipment installed on the wall of the "Metulla" settlement overlooking the Lebanese-Palestinian border using appropriate weapons, which resulted in disabling them. 

Hezbollah had also earlier announced on Sunday that it successfully targeted a Merkava tank in the Israeli occupation’s al-Raheb outpost using guided anti-tank missiles.

In a statement, the Lebanese Resistance group confirmed that the tank was hit directly, resulting in casualties among the crew.

Also earlier today, an Israeli military outpost located in the settlement of "Shtula" near the Lebanese border was targeted by the Resistance faction with anti-tank missiles.

Meanwhile, the Israeli occupation military confirmed the killing of one Israeli and the wounding of five others.
